Why Carlsbad Village Homes Are at Risk for Mold Problems

Carlsbad Village sits at sea level where the Pacific meets the coastal plain, and its microclimate is defined by the marine layer's daily rhythm. That geography, combined with a housing stock that ranges from pre-1930s cottages to 2020s infill, creates moisture vulnerabilities our team sees on virtually every inspection.

Persistent Marine Layer and Salt-Laden Air. The Village sits directly in the marine layer's inland penetration zone. May through July (and often beyond), cool, humid air masses blanket the community nightly, then warm rapidly with morning sun. This daily condensation cycle — cool sheathing meeting warm interior air — elevates wood moisture content in attics, wall cavities, and unconditioned garages cumulatively. Salt aerosols from the surf zone deposit on building exteriors, accelerating coating degradation and creating hygroscopic surfaces that attract and hold moisture. We routinely find attic mold removal needs on north-facing roof sheathing and rafter bays within blocks of the beach.

Housing Stock Spanning a Century of Construction Practices. Carlsbad Village's residential fabric includes: pre-1930s beach cottages (balloon framing, no vapor barriers, unvented crawl spaces); 1940s–1960s tract ranches (slab-on-grade without vapor retarders, stucco without weep screeds); 1970s–1980s condo conversions (shared attics, common HVAC, ambiguous maintenance responsibilities); 1990s–2000s townhomes (complex roof geometries, second-floor plumbing); and 2010s+ infill (tight envelopes without balanced ventilation). Each era brings distinct moisture vulnerabilities, and many properties have been remodeled multiple times — creating hybrid assemblies with unpredictable moisture behavior.

Coastal Groundwater and Tidal Influence. At sea level, the Village's water table rises and falls with tidal cycles and seasonal rainfall. Homes with basements, deep crawl spaces, or slab-on-grade at grade level experience hydrostatic pressure against foundations. Saltwater intrusion into shallow aquifers accelerates concrete deterioration and rebar corrosion, creating new moisture pathways. We trace crawl space mold and slab-edge mold to elevated groundwater with predictable regularity in the blocks closest to the lagoon and beach.

Lagoon and Wetland Proximity. Buena Vista Lagoon and Agua Hedionda Lagoon create localized humidity pockets. Properties downwind experience elevated ambient moisture loads, particularly during morning onshore flow. This persistent humidity raises the baseline wood moisture content in attics and wall assemblies, lowering the threshold for fungal colonization when additional moisture events occur (plumbing leaks, roof failures, irrigation overspray).

Aging Plumbing Infrastructure in Historic Core. The Village's original water and sewer mains date to the 1920s–1950s. Cast iron, galvanized steel, and early asbestos-cement pipes are now 70–100 years old. Main breaks and lateral failures are increasing in frequency. A single break saturates surrounding clay soils, which retain moisture for weeks — driving vapor intrusion into adjacent homes' foundations and crawl spaces long after the repair.

Bluff Erosion and Coastal Storm Exposure. Winter storms combine high tides, onshore winds, and atmospheric rivers. Bluff-top homes face salt spray driven horizontally into wall assemblies, roof vents, and attic penetrations. Storm surge and wave run-up can saturate lower-level crawl spaces and garages. The 2015–2016 El Niño and 2023 winter storms demonstrated how quickly coastal moisture intrusion can escalate into widespread mold colonization.

Our Mold Remediation Process

Carlsbad Village's mix of historic cottages, slab-on-grade tracts, shared-attic condos, and modern infill demands a process that adapts to each building type while maintaining uncompromising standards.

Step 1: Comprehensive Mold Inspection. We begin with a full-property moisture survey using penetrating and non-penetrating meters, thermal imaging, and borescopes to examine crawl spaces, attics, wall cavities, slab perimeters, and coastal-exposure zones. The goal isn't just finding visible mold — it's identifying the moisture source driving it. Whether that's marine-layer condensation on north-facing sheathing, a cast iron lateral failure under a 1930s cottage, or a roof valley leak on a complex townhome geometry, this mold inspection Carlsbad Village homeowners rely on defines the entire project scope.

Step 2: Containment and Air Filtration. Before disturbing colonized materials, we establish negative-pressure containment with 6-mil polyethylene barriers and HEPA-filtered air scrubbers. In condo complexes with shared attics and common HVAC returns, and in historic duplexes with interconnected crawl spaces, this step is critical — spores can distribute across multiple units within hours without rigorous isolation.

Step 3: Mold Removal and Structural Treatment. Following IICRC S520, we remove unsalvageable porous materials (insulation, drywall, carpet pad) and HEPA-vacuum and damp-wipe structural elements. For exposed framing in attics and crawl spaces — the most common affected areas in 92008/92010 — we apply EPA-registered antimicrobial agents and, where conditions warrant, vapor-permeable encapsulants that inhibit regrowth while allowing wood to breathe. Our approach to mold removal Carlsbad Village properties require follows industry standards with coastal-construction awareness.

Step 4: HVAC Mold Cleaning. When inspection reveals contamination in air handlers, coils, or ductwork — common in homes with attic-mounted systems, crawl-space returns, and ocean-facing fresh-air intakes that pull salt-laden air — we perform complete HVAC mold cleaning including plenums, register boots, and trunk lines. A contaminated HVAC system will re-seed cleaned spaces every cycle, making this step non-negotiable for lasting results.

Step 5: Post-Remediation Verification Testing. Visual clearance isn't enough. Independent post remediation verification testing compares indoor spore concentrations to outdoor baselines, confirming the remediation achieved normal fungal ecology. You receive a third-party lab report — essential for real estate transactions, insurance documentation, and your own confidence.

Step 6: Water Damage Restoration (When Needed). If active water intrusion is the root cause — a roof valley failure during a coastal storm, a cast iron lateral break, a lagoon-adjacent groundwater rise — we address the water damage restoration Carlsbad Village properties require before mold remediation can be effective. Structural drying, dehumidification, and controlled demolition of saturated materials break the moisture cycle permanently.

Common Mold Problems We Fix in Carlsbad Village

  • Attic mold removal — marine-layer condensation on north-facing sheathing, bath fans venting into soffits, salt-accelerated roof flashing failures
  • Crawl space mold — tidal groundwater influence, unvented pre-1930s crawl spaces, lagoon-adjacent elevated humidity
  • Slab-edge and flooring mold — pre-1980 slabs without vapor retarders, groundwater vapor drive at sea level
  • Black mold removal in chronic moisture zones — Stachybotrys on drywall behind coastal-storm leak areas, under leaking valley flashings, in utility closets with water heater failures
  • Mold damage repair after storm surge, main breaks, or roof failures during atmospheric river events
  • HVAC mold cleaning for systems with attic-mounted air handlers and ocean-facing fresh-air intakes
  • Multi-unit attic mold spread — shared attics in condo/townhome complexes where firewalls don't reach roof deck

Mold Remediation Cost in Carlsbad Village

Mold remediation cost in Carlsbad Village reflects the area's housing diversity and the logistical challenges of coastal access. A localized bathroom remediation from a shower pan leak might run $800–$2,500. An attic project with ventilation corrections, bath fan re-routing, and structural cleaning under a 1,800 sq ft cottage typically falls between $3,500 and $9,000. A crawl space project with encapsulation and subdrain evaluation runs $4,000–$10,000. Multi-unit shared-attic projects are scoped per unit and per HOA agreement. Whole-home remediation involving multiple zones, HVAC cleaning, and structural repairs can exceed $18,000, especially in historic cottages requiring preservation-sensitive methods.

What's the difference between mold remediation and mold removal?

Mold remediation vs mold removal is a critical distinction. Removal addresses visible growth; remediation is the complete process — finding the moisture source, containing the work area, removing contaminated materials, treating structures, verifying air quality, and fixing the water problem so mold doesn't return. We practice full remediation.
